Th

Th (also written as Ṭh or Ṭhēth in some transliterations) is the ninth letter of the Hebrew alphabet, corresponding to the phoneme /t/ with a pharyngealized or emphatic articulation (distinct from the plain Tav). Its name derives from the Phoenician teth, meaning "wheel" or "basket," and it carries the numeric value of 9.

Position on the Tree of Life

Th is assigned to Path 19, which connects Chesed (Mercy) to Geburah (Severity) on the Tree of Life. This path represents the transformative power of the letter, bridging the expansive and restrictive forces of the sephiroth.

Astrological and planetary correspondence

In the Hermetic Qabalah, Th corresponds to the zodiac sign Leo (the Lion), ruled by the Sun. This association emphasizes the letter's themes of royalty, vitality, and the solar fire of creation.

Historical context

The letter Teth appears in the Hebrew Bible as the initial letter of tov ("good") and is often linked to the concept of hidden goodness or the divine spark within creation. In the Sefer Yetzirah, it is one of the twelve "simple letters" governing the month of Av (July–August) and the sense of sight. In later Qabalistic texts, such as the Zohar, Th is associated with the serpent of wisdom (the Nachash) and the coiled energy of the kundalini, reflecting its shape as a coiled or enclosing form. The letter's numerical value 9 also connects it to the nine months of gestation, symbolizing hidden potential and the process of spiritual birth.

In the context of Crowley's Liber 777, Th appears in Column LI (English equivalent of the Hebrew letter) at step 19, where it is listed alongside its corresponding Hebrew character (Teth) and its astrological attribution to Leo. This placement underscores the letter's role as a key to understanding the dynamic interplay of solar and lunar forces within the Qabalistic system.
